Kim Kardashian will always have Pete Davidson’s back – even if they aren’t in a relationship anymore!
ICYMI, the 28-year-old comedian reportedly “has been in trauma therapy in large part” due to Kanye West’s social media posts about him, with “the attention and negativity coming from Kanye and his antics is a trigger.” It is no secret what a troubling year it has been for Pete, who has been very open about his struggles with his mental health. The 45-year-old rapper was essentially cyber bullying the former couple throughout their nine-month relationship, often taking to Instagram to bash Kim and threaten the Saturday Night Live alum, or “Skete” as he nicknamed him. Even after the breakup, Kanye could not help but gloat about it by posting a fake New York Times cover with the headline, “Skete Davidson Is Dead at Age 28.” Awful…
